2015-11-29 127 views
1

我想在我的主頁上獲得響應的背景圖像,但它不會在手機屏幕上調整自身大小。 在筆記本電腦上,它的寬度一般會縮小到大約840px。然後它停下來,而是像放大一樣。 我沒有在HTML文件中添加圖像,只是在CSS中,我將圖像放在與css文件相同的文件夾中。 這是我做了什麼:背景圖片響應問題

CSS:

#home { 
    background-image: url('london-pic.jpg'); 
    background-position: center center; 
    background-repeat: no-repeat; 
    background-attachment: fixed; 
    background-size: cover; 
    min-height: 800px; 
    width: auto; 
    height: 100%; 
} 
+0

你的問題缺乏上下文,我們只能「猜」出了什麼問題。你應該提供所有必要的代碼來重現你的問題:你的標記是什麼,因爲CSS本身並沒有做任何事情......這說我的猜測是嘗試刪除你的最小高度屬性。 –

+0

我試圖刪除最小高度的財產,但不幸的是不解決問題, – Alessandro

+0

網站是:www.alessandro-dandrea.com,如果你嘗試最小化你會意識到圖像停止在約850像素寬度 – Alessandro

回答

1

使用background-size會做的伎倆!

background-size: 100%; 
+0

它確實有,但是當我最小化屏幕時,帶有導航菜單按鈕的標題從圖像中脫落。他們得到一個白色背景條紋。任何想法爲什麼? – Alessandro